Mascarpone Caramel Dessert Sauce starts with Crave Brothers Mascarpone. Mascarpone’s sweet, creamy flavor is the secret note that takes caramel sauce to the next level. The sauce can be drizzled over ice cream, cake, pies or other pastries such as brownies, warm apple strudel and gingerbread. Crave Brothers Mascarpone Caramel Dessert Sauce also makes a luxurious addition to platters of fresh apple and pear slices, as well as an optional sauce for spooning onto fruitcake and custards. Don’t be surprised if your guests are inspired to try it as a decadent dip for thin, crispy cookies, too.

Crave Brothers Mascarpone has more than 36 awards to its name, and has been recognized at numerous prestigious cheese competitions. Recent honors include First Place Awards for both Crave Brothers Mascarpone and Crave Brothers Chocolate Mascarpone at the 2019 American Cheese Society Competition.
Like the other Crave Brothers Farmstead Classics, Mascarpone is made with milk produced by cows from the Crave family’s own dairy herd. Licensed cheese maker George Crave oversees the making of Crave Brothers Mascarpone. It is sustainably produced in the family’s Wisconsin farmstead cheese-making facility that practices water conservation, recycling, and uses 100 percent green power.
